In a grueling Group L opening match at Toronto Stadium, Ghana snatched a dramatic 1-0 victory over Panama thanks to a stunning late intervention. The first half was a highly tactical, defensive affair where Panama dictated much of the tempo and frustrated a sluggish Black Stars side. Ghana struggled to find their rhythm early on and suffered a major blow at halftime when starting goalkeeper Lawrence Ati-Zigi was substituted off, prompting an unexpected change in net.

The second half saw Ghana's manager shake things up, introducing the attacking spark of Ernest Nuamah and Kamaldeen Sulemana in the 58th minute. The substitutions instantly injected pace into Ghana's play, shifting the momentum away from Panama. The Central Americans responded with their own changes, withdrawing Cecilio Waterman, but as the game wore on, the physical toll began to show. A late yellow card for César Blackman and his subsequent 90th-minute substitution highlighted Panama’s growing defensive scramble.

Just as a scoreless draw seemed written in stone, the deadlock was broken in the 90th minute. Caleb Yirenkyi, who had played with discipline after receiving a yellow card in the 16th minute, emerged as the hero by turning home a dramatic late strike. The buzzer-beating goal triggered wild celebrations on the Ghana bench, leaving Panama with a late booking for Carlos Harvey as frustrations boiled over in the dying moments.

This crucial 1-0 triumph places Ghana in a strong position in Group L. For Panama, it is a bitter pill to swallow after a highly disciplined tactical performance. They will now have to recover quickly and find points against Croatia and England to keep their hopes of advancing to the knockout rounds alive.

The opening match of Group L at Toronto's BMO Field is effectively a must-win for both Ghana and Panama if they harbor realistic hopes of advancing to the Round of 32. With European powerhouses England and Croatia looming as the group favorites, this fixture represents the best opportunity for either side to claim a decisive three points. The Black Stars, under the pragmatic guidance of veteran manager Carlos Queiroz, are looking to re-establish their status as African giants. Meanwhile, Thomas Christiansen’s highly organized Panama side enters their second-ever World Cup with a point to prove, seeking their first-ever tournament points after a winless debut in 2018.

Tactically, this clash promises to be a battle of structure versus transition speed. Ghana will have to cope with significant personnel absences: defensive anchor Mohammed Salisu and star playmaker Mohammed Kudus are out injured, while midfielder Thomas Partey is unavailable for this opener due to travel restrictions entering Canada. Consequently, the creative onus falls on Manchester City’s in-form winger Antoine Semenyo and experienced captain Jordan Ayew to spark the attack. Panama, known for their compact defensive shape and disciplined pressing, will look to dominate the tempo through midfield orchestrator Adalberto Carrasquilla, provided he is fit to start. The matchup between Ghana's speedy wide attackers—including Ernest Nuamah and Kamaldeen Sulemana—and Panama's robust defensive trio led by José Córdoba will likely decide the flow of the game.

Prediction: Expect a cagey, highly physical, and tactically cautious encounter. With both managers prioritizing defensive solidity to avoid an opening-day disaster, clear-cut chances may be at a premium. While Ghana possesses superior individual quality on paper, Panama's cohesive defensive block and seamless chemistry under Christiansen make them incredibly difficult to break down. A low-scoring, tight affair is anticipated, with a highly contested 1-1 draw or a single moment of individual brilliance in transition likely deciding the outcome.
